## Deploy Step 4 — Cut over to Relayburrow

We're finally retiring the homegrown job queue (RIP `cronopolis.py`) in favor of Relayburrow. Workers drain old jobs first, then flip the feature flag. For the security review: the new workers authenticate to the broker with a scoped credential rather than shared DB access. Add this line to the worker env file:

secret setting of bagag-fahof: VAULT_KEY29=a37bf5b5565522c30f55bb29211c4

Hey, welcome aboard! If the Pagemill build account gets locked mid-deploy, incremental static rebuilds will stall and the cache goes stale fast. Don't panic — just trigger account recovery from the Pagemill admin shell and re-run the partial rebuild queue. You'll need the recovery passphrase, which is right below.

unlock words, bafof-kawef: soreth-nordor-belwyn-gorvan-julael-belys

Subject: DR Drill — Dedup Pass on Customer Records

Hi on-call,

During tomorrow's Fernwick disaster-recovery drill, restore the Maplecore snapshot to the staging cluster, then run the dedup job against customer records before enabling reads. Verify merge counts against the pre-drill baseline Tilda circulated; anything over a 2% delta means you stop and page the data lead. To unlock the restore vault, use the recovery passphrase provided directly below this message.

vault phrase of tagag-fawef = lammir-ulaiel-oliax-belox-eliox-ulaok-gilael-norys-holox-fenir

Handover: Legacy Pricing Uplift

Mira — as I step out, the Corvant legacy price increase lands on your desk. Branch managers know the 8% uplift hits renewals from April; grandfathered Tellix accounts are exempt for now. Comms templates are drafted and waiting on your sign-off. One sensitive point before you take over:

internal memo for tagef-hadup: Gross margin on Ulaath came in at 15 percent against a plan of 5 percent. Only 7 of the 120 pilot accounts renewed Ulaath, so a churn review is set for October 15.